Inspiratory pain: Sharp,shooting chest or rib cage pain often is caused by a pinched intercostal nerve or muscle that runs between two ribs. The pain is worsened by a deep breath or a cough. Other causes are rib injury or growths, pleurisy, pneumonia or other lung pathology.If symptoms persist have an examination by a physician and appropriate studies like a chest X-Ray or ct scan will be ordered.
